Description
The Cerrado Program aimed to assist Brazil in mitigating climate change in the Cerrado Biome and in improving its environmental and natural resources management through appropriate policies and practices.
The objective of the Cerrado Program is “to assist Brazil in mitigating climate change in the Cerrado Biome and improving environmental and natural resources management in that biome through appropriate policies and practices.” The four recipient-executed projects have the following Project Development Objectives: Piauí Project: “to promote the reduction of climate-change impacts in the Cerrado of southern Piauí by: (a) promoting the environmental regularization of landholdings in the targeted municipalities; and (b) preventing and combatting forest fires through the integration of local actors and promoting the adoption of sustainable production practices in the targeted municipalities.” Bahia Project: “to promote the reduction of climate-change impacts in the Cerrado of western Bahia by: (a) promoting the environmental regularization of landholdings in the targeted municipalities and supporting actions to promote recovery of environmental liabilities; and (b) strengthening the state’s capacity to prevent and combat forest fires through the integration of local actors and promoting the adoption of sustainable production practices in the targeted municipalities.” Federal Project: “to enhance the capacity of the Ministry of Environment to establish integrated forest-fire management and landholding registration in selected rural areas of the Cerrado Biome.” INPE Project: “to facilitate the monitoring, analysis and early detection of forest fires by using the TERRAMA2-Queimadas to support decision making among environmental managers in the Cerrado Biome.”
